Two Bandits Killed, IEDs Recovered and Detonated as Zamfara Police Thwart Attack on Rugar Buda Village

Operatives of the Zamfara State Police Command have neutralised two suspected bandits and recovered explosive devices in the Bungudu Local Government Area of the state following separate security operations carried out in the early hours of May 26, 2026. The command’s spokesperson, DSP Yazid Abubakar, said in a statement that a group of armed hoodlums invaded the Funture area of Rugar Buda Village via Nahuce District in Bungudu Emirate around 12:30 a.m., firing sporadically in an attempt to cause panic among residents.

Police operatives and other security personnel stationed in Nahuce swiftly responded to the distress call and engaged the attackers in a fierce gun duel. During the encounter, two bandits were neutralised, forcing the remaining criminals to flee into the surrounding forest with possible gunshot injuries. A vigilante member, Kabiru Auwal, 35, of Gwargwabe area, sustained a gunshot injury on his left hand, resulting in a fracture; he is currently receiving treatment at a hospital and responding to treatment. Patrol and confidence-building operations have been intensified in the affected community to prevent further attacks and ensure the safety of residents.

In a related development on May 25, 2026, the newly established Violent Crime Response Unit (VCRU), in collaboration with the Explosive Ordnance Disposal – Chemical, Biological, Radiological and Nuclear (EOD‑CBRN) team, conducted a sweeping operation along the Bilbis–Kuncin Kalgo Road following a distress call. The team detected a pressure‑plate improvised explosive device (IED), also known as a victim‑operated IED, at the Hayin Kagana–Kuncin Kalgo axis.

The explosive device was suspected to have been planted by terrorists operating within the area with the intention of targeting security personnel and innocent civilians. EOD‑CBRN experts successfully evacuated and neutralised the IED without any casualties, and its components were safely demolished in accordance with standard safety procedures.
